BJP demands CBI probe into Monserrate's finances

Last Updated: Saturday, April 09, 2011, 20:52
Comments 0  
Panaji: The BJP Saturday demanded a CBI inquiry into the finances of Goa Education Minister Atanasio Monserrate, who was detained at the Mumbai airport last week for allegedly carrying unaccounted foreign and Indian currency.

The BJP Goa desk in-charge Aarti Mehra told reporters here that Monserrate's alleged links to Hawala business should be probed.

"He himself has said that in the past also he travelled with huge sum abroad. Why did he go with such money. There should be CBI probe into his finances," she said.

She accused the customs authorities of adopting double standards when it came to Monserrate.

"Customs was giving minute to minute account to media when Pakistani singer Rahat Fateh Ali Khan was arrested with excess foreign currency. But when it came to Monserrate, they became secretive," Mehra alleged.

She alleged that customs officials are hiding something as they had received call from the office of the Union Minister of Finance.

Monserrate's detention at the Mumbai airport on April 2 had snowballed into a political controversy with Opposition BJP stalling the Goa Legislative Assembly session over the issue for three days.

The minister is currently in Mumbai since Friday, where he is being interrogated by the Customs department.
